SIDISTAR® is a spherically-shaped amorphous silicon dioxide, which has been specifically designed for polymer applications. Strict quality-controlled production assures a material with an average primary particle size of 150 nm. The nature of the material allows excellent dispersion down into primary particles in the polymer matrix.
Depending on the polymer used, SIDISTAR® offers several advantages, which are further explained in our application notes.
